量化软件:如何轻松选出你的理想股票?

量化软件:如何轻松选出你的理想股票?
一、量化投资:让数据帮你做决策
传统的股票投资往往依赖个人经验、市场情绪或小道消息,容易受主观因素影响。而量化投资通过数学模型、统计分析和计算机程序,将投资决策数据化、标准化,减少人为干扰,提高选股的科学性。
1.1 量化投资的优势
- 客观性:基于历史数据和市场规律,避免情绪化交易。
- 高效性:计算机快速处理海量数据,发现肉眼难以捕捉的规律。
- 可回溯:策略可回测,验证其历史表现,优化投资逻辑。
二、如何用量化软件选股?
2.1 明确选股策略
在量化选股前,需确定你的投资逻辑,常见策略包括:
- 价值投资:寻找低市盈率(PE)、高股息率的股票。
- 成长投资:筛选营收、净利润增速高的公司。
- 动量策略:追踪近期表现强势的股票。
- 技术指标:结合均线、MACD、RSI等指标筛选买卖点。
2.2 选择合适的量化工具
市面上有多种量化软件,适合不同需求的投资者:
- 入门级(适合新手):
- 同花顺i问财:提供简单条件选股,如“市盈率<20且ROE>15%”。
- 东方财富Choice:支持基本面+技术面筛选。
- 专业级(需编程能力):
2.3 构建量化模型
以Python为例,一个简单的选股流程:
- 数据获取:使用Tushare或AKShare获取股票财务数据。
- 因子筛选:设定条件(如PE<30、净利润增长>20%)。
- 回测验证:用历史数据测试策略收益,优化参数。
- 执行交易:连接券商API自动化下单(如盈透证券、雪球)。
三、实战案例:如何用Python筛选优质股?
3.1 数据准备
import tushare as ts
pro = ts.pro_API('你的API_KEY')
# 获取A股基本面数据
df = pro.dAIly_basic(ts_code='', trade_date='20231231', fields='ts_code,pe,pb,dv_ratio')
3.2 设定筛选条件
# 筛选低估值+高股息股票
good_stocks = df[(df['pe'] < 15) & (df['dv_ratio'] > 3)]
print(good_stocks)
3.3 回测与优化
使用backtrader
或zipline
回测策略,调整参数(如PE阈值、持仓周期),确保策略稳健。
四、如何避免量化选股的陷阱?
4.1 警惕过拟合
- 问题:策略在历史数据表现极佳,但实盘失效。
- 解决方案:
- 使用不同时间周期测试(如牛市、熊市)。
- 采用Walk-Forward分析(滚动优化)。
4.2 关注市场变化
- 量化模型依赖历史规律,但市场风格可能突变(如政策调整、黑天鹅事件)。
- 需定期更新数据,动态调整策略。
4.3 控制风险
- 设置止损机制(如单日跌幅超5%自动卖出)。
- 分散投资,避免单一策略失效导致大幅回撤。
五、未来趋势:AI+量化选股
随着人工智能发展,**机器学习(ML)和自然语言处理(NLP)**正被用于量化投资:
- ML预测股价:通过LSTM模型分析时间序列数据。
- NLP情绪分析:爬取新闻、社交媒体,判断市场情绪。
六、总结:你的量化选股行动指南
- 明确策略:价值、成长、动量等。
- 选择工具:从i问财到Python,按需进阶。
- 回测优化:避免过拟合,确保策略稳健。
- 动态调整:适应市场变化,控制风险。
量化选股不是“圣杯”,但能大幅提升投资效率。结合自身风险偏好,逐步优化模型,你也能用数据找到属于自己的“黄金股票”! 🚀

散户如何在震荡市中找到低估值保险股?
« 上一篇
2025-07-15
量化交易软件:究竟谁才是真正的强者?
下一篇 »
2025-07-15